LSTC Announces New Program
Starting this fall, Linn State Technical College will offer a new program specifically designed to prepare students to enter and advance in today’s demanding business environment. Whether starting new or ready for a transition, the Management Information Systems Specialist program is for you.
The Coordinating Board for Higher Education approved LSTC to offer the Management Information Systems Specialist General Option and Automated Accounting Systems Option.
“The need for employees to attain higher levels of computer and business knowledge is growing with the increasing use of technology and organizational restructuring,” stated Tom Markway, Computer Programming and Networking Systems Technology Chair.
“The program also serves as an entry-level starting point for those individuals who are laid-off or who desire to transition into a new career.”
Students seeking an Associate of Applied Science degree may choose from either option. The program prepares graduates for entry-level positions such as computer support specialist, office manager, administrative services manager, executive or administrative assistant as well as bookkeeping, accounting or auditing assistant in a variety of business enterprises, government agencies and organizations. Students may also choose to obtain a Management Information Systems Specialist certificate. Many classes will be available online.
